Soyol Erdene's only full album, Soyol Erdene, was re-released in 2019 by the Everland Music Group. Soyol Erdene won the gold medal at the 10th World Festival of Youth and Students in 1973. The rock band was frequently criticized by the MPRP censorship for promotion of the Western musical style and Western fashion. They often used poems of famous Mongolian writers. The first compositions of the band were Mongolian folk songs in a rock style arrangement as well as songs written by the members of the band.

Soyol Erdene also performed for female singers Rentsenkhand, Nandintsetseg, Dulamsuren, Uranchimeg, Nasantogtokh, and Ariunaa.ĭuring socialism, the band worked under the administration of the State Philharmony which also supervised a symphony orchestra and the jazz band Bayan Mongol. Later members were Galsanbat (guitar-solo), Zundari (bass), Bayar (vocal), Damdinsuren (guitar), Jargalsaikhan (drums), Jargalsaikhan (guitar/vocal), B.

The members were Tserenbat (drums), Erdenekhuyag (guitar), Batsaikhan (guitar) and Naranbaatar (keyboard).

The four young musicians, who had recently graduated from the School of Music and Dance in Ulaanbaatar (nowadays College of Music and Dance) as yatga (ятга) players, established a rock band. The approximate meaning is "Cultural jewel". "Soyol Erdene" is the name of a melodious popular song of 1920s which the band played on an electric guitar.
